Hybrid: Smooth Sailing: Helping Young People Navigate the Next Phases of Life Tues., July 20, 7 pm-8:30 pm CST

Presented by: Rev. Kerry Dueholm, MA, LPC and Kari Rehmann, MA, LPC  

Helping Young People Navigate the Next Phases of Life will help those who care for young adults explore how the roles and relationship change as young adults leave the house and transition to independence. Healthy communication, clear roles, and knowing when to ask for help and when to offer will be discussed
